🍲 Classic Knödel Soup
180 kcal · 30 min · 4 servings

Ingredients
- beef broth 1 L
- rolls 4 pcs
- milk 125 ml
- eggs 2 pcs
- parsley, fresh 5 g
- roasted onions 15 g
- salt pinch
- pepper, black ground pinch
- nutmeg, ground pinch
Instructions
- 1. Heat the broth in a pot until it boils.
- 2. Cut the stale bread rolls into small cubes.
- 3. Mix the milk and eggs well together in a bowl.
- 4. Wash the parsley, pat it dry, and chop it finely.
- 5. Combine the bread cubes with the milk-egg mixture, fried onions, salt, pepper, nutmeg, and half of the parsley to form a uniform dough.
- 6. Let the dough rest covered for about 10 minutes.
- 7. Scoop small portions with two spoons or shape the dumplings by hand.
- 8. Add the dumplings to the boiling broth.
- 9. Cook the dumplings over low heat with the lid closed for about 15 minutes until they rise to the surface.
- 10. Sprinkle the finished soup with the remaining parsley.
Nutrition per serving
- kcal: 180
- Protein: 7 g · Fett/Fat: 5 g · Carbs: 25 g
